Quiksilver Cuts More Jobs

Surfersvillage Global Surf News, 6 November, 2009 : - - Huntington Beach-based Quiksilver Inc. has laid off 125 workers at its headquarters and elsewhere in Southern California as part of its ongoing cost cutting. In all, 200 jobs were cut including 75 vacant positions at Quiksilver. The cuts came at Quiksilver’s America unit, including at its Roxy brand and DC Shoes. Cuts also came at the company’s Mira Loma warehouse.

Earlier this year, Quiksilver cut 200 jobs. The latest cuts bring Quiksilver’s layoffs to more than 700 in the past two years as its deals with the worst retail downturn in recent memory and its own financial issues. Quiksilver unloaded Rossignol in a fire sale late last year but was left by $1 billion in short- and long-term debt from the deal.

France’s Rhône Group LLC is lending Quiksilver about $150 million over five years to help the company refinance a U.S. line of credit and consolidate its European debt. The deal included $25.6 million in warrants that allow Rhone to buy about 20% of Quiksilver’s shares.
